Merge branch 'DIV_ROUND_UP-uapi'

Nicolas Dichtel says:

====================
uapi: consolidate DIV_ROUND_UP definition

The inital goal was to consolidate ethtool.h uapi header. But I took the
opportunity to remove all duplicate definitions of DIV_ROUND_UP.

v3: add patch #2 and #3

v2: split the patch
    define DIV_ROUND_UP in uapi
